函数如何选取多个数据求和

提问者:用户SddW0mo6 更新时间:2024-12-27 07:05:10 阅读时间: 2分钟

最佳答案

在日常的数据处理中,我们经常需要对多个数据进行求和操作。本文将详细介绍如何在函数中实现这一功能,并提供一些实用的技巧。 首先,我们需要明确的是,求和数据操作是数据分析中的基础步骤。在编程语言中,如Python,我们可以通过定义函数来实现对多个数据的求和。以下是实现这一功能的具体步骤。

  1. 定义函数:创建一个接受可迭代对象(如列表、元组等)作为参数的函数,它将遍历这些元素并计算它们的总和。
  2. 参数检查:在函数内部,首先检查传入的参数是否为可迭代对象,以及对象内的元素是否都为数值类型。
  3. 求和逻辑:使用循环结构(如for循环)遍历可迭代对象中的每一个元素,将它们累加到一个变量中。
  4. 异常处理:在求和过程中,应当考虑可能出现的异常,如非数值类型的元素,可以通过异常处理结构(如try-except)来保证程序的健壮性。
  5. 函数返回:在循环结束后,返回累加的结果。 举例来说,以下是一个简单的Python求和函数示例:
def sum_data(data_list):
    total_sum = 0
    for item in data_list:
        if isinstance(item, (int, float)):  ## 检查元素类型
            total_sum += item
        else:
            raise ValueError('列表中包含非数值类型元素')
    return total_sum

通过以上步骤,我们就能有效地对多个数据进行求和。此外,还有一些高级技巧,比如使用内置函数(如Python中的sum函数)来简化代码,或者利用列表推导式进行并行求和等。 总结,函数在数据处理中的应用是多变的,而多数据求和只是其中的一个基础应用。掌握这些基础,可以让我们在处理复杂数据问题时更加得心应手。

大家都在看
发布时间:2024-12-20
在数字化时代,众多软件工具可以帮助我们更好地理解和处理数学函数。本文将推荐几款实用的函数处理软件,并简要介绍其功能特点。首先,对于初学者来说,GeoGebra是一款不可多得的函数处理工具。它支持图形、代数和表格等多种方式来探索函数,用户界。
发布时间:2024-12-20
在日常的数据处理和分析中,SUM函数是一个经常被使用的工具,它能够快速地计算一系列数值的总和。本文将详细介绍如何在不同的环境中输入和使用SUM函数。首先,SUM函数主要用于Excel和类似的电子表格程序中,用于对指定的单元格范围内的数值进。
发布时间:2024-12-20
在日常的数据处理中,我们经常需要从一系列日期中找出最大值,即最晚的日期。在Excel和大多数编程语言中,MAX函数是实现这一目标的高效工具。本文将详细介绍如何使用MAX函数来取数据集中的最大日期。首先,让我们了解MAX函数的基本原理。MA。
发布时间:2024-12-20
在日常工作中,我们常常需要处理销售数据,尤其是需要编写函数来计算销售金额。本文将详细介绍如何编写一个简单的销售金额表格函数,并以Excel VBA和Python为例进行说明。总结来说,编写销售金额表格函数主要包括以下几个步骤:确定计算逻辑。
发布时间:2024-12-20
turtle是Python中的一个绘图库,通过模拟海龟移动来绘制图形。其中,write函数是turtle库中的一个重要函数,用于在图形界面中写入文本。本文将详细介绍如何使用turtle的write函数。总结来说,write函数的基本用法包。
发布时间:2024-12-20
tuple函数在Python中是一个非常有用的内置函数,它可以将各种数据类型转换成不可变的元组类型。简单来说,tuple函数的主要效果是创建一个不可变的序列,这对于需要确保数据不可变性的场景尤为适用。在Python中,元组是一种常用的数据。
发布时间:2024-12-20
云呱subtotal函数是数据处理中常用的一种函数,主要应用于对数据进行分组求和的操作。本文将详细介绍subtotal函数的使用方法。subtotal函数的基本用法是通过对数据集进行分组,并对每个分组应用指定的汇总函数。其语法结构如下:。
发布时间:2024-12-20
在日常的数据处理和分析中,熟练掌握函数公式的引用对于提升工作效率至关重要。函数公式引用主要指的是在电子表格软件(如Microsoft Excel或WPS表格)中,对已有的函数公式进行复制、修改和调用,以便快速进行数据计算和分析。以下是几。
发布时间:2024-12-20
在日常的数据处理和分析中,SUM函数是一个经常被使用的工具,它能够快速地计算一系列数值的总和。本文将详细介绍如何在不同的环境中输入和使用SUM函数。首先,SUM函数主要用于Excel和类似的电子表格程序中,用于对指定的单元格范围内的数值进。
发布时间:2024-12-20
在高等数学中,函数的间断点是一个重要的概念,它代表着函数在某一点的左右极限值不相等或者不存在。本文将总结几种求解高等函数间断点的方法,并给出相应的实例分析。总结来说,间断点分为可去间断点、跳跃间断点和无穷间断点三种类型。下面我们将详细探讨。
发布时间:2024-12-20
在计算机科学和数学中,函数是描述输入与输出之间关系的一种数学映射。当我们提到“函数非空”这个概念时,通常是在讨论函数的某种特性。简单来说,函数非空表示指的是函数必须至少为每一个输入值都提供一个输出值,即函数不会返回空值或未定义的结果。在形。
发布时间:2024-12-20
在数学分析中,判断函数的周期性和奇偶性是基本技能。函数的周期性指的是函数在一定条件下重复自身的性质,而奇偶性则描述了函数图像关于原点对称的特性。本文将总结判断函数周期性与奇偶性的方法。首先,判断函数的周期性。一个函数f(x)是周期函数,如。
发布时间:2024-11-03 17:10
海带也是含有一定嘌呤的食物,因此痛风的患者,尤其是在急性关节炎发作期还是尽量不要吃海带。当然,海带具有非常丰富的营养价值,含有丰富的钾、膳食纤维、甘露醇等,。
发布时间:2024-12-10 19:56
公交线路:341路,全程约4.3公里1、从骡马市步行约470米,到达青龙街站2、乘坐341路,经过4站, 到达猛追湾街口站3、步行约150米,到达猛追湾街94号祝您一切顺利!!如果您对我的回答表示认可,请点一下“采纳为最佳答案”,表示对我。
发布时间:2024-11-11 12:01
余热未尽献,老骥不偷闲。古梅无他求,点红暖人间。天意怜幽草,人间重晚晴。老骥伏枥,志在千里。老人何须言岁少?只争朝夕年且多!老夫聊发少年狂,左牵黄右擎苍。人生易老,童心常在。岁序恒新,壮志长存。雄心犹在,不用谁问廉颇老?壮。
发布时间:2024-10-30 22:25
女性在怀孕的时候不仅需要注意饮食,很多药物服用也需要注意,因为一些药物成份对胎儿的发育成长有很大的影响,严重的可能会导致流产、胎儿畸形等情况出现。孕妇可以吃。
发布时间:2024-10-30 13:55
香蕉苹果是日常生活十分一般的一种新鲜水果,在许许多多的水果店里边都能够买香蕉来吃,香蕉的营养比较丰富,例如维他命的成分很高,此外也有多种多样营养元素,特别是。
发布时间:2024-10-31 11:50
1、《王者荣耀》重置时间为每日5点。12周岁以下的未成年,游戏时长超过1小时之后,对局结束会被强制下线,12周岁以上的未成年,游戏时长超过2小时以后,对局游戏结束会被强制下线。2、《王者荣耀》是由腾讯游戏天美工作室群开发并运行的一款运。
发布时间:2024-11-11 12:01
给老师送礼,最重要需要态度诚恳,衷心表达对老师关怀教育的感激之情。而送礼行头上,可以从以下几点进行描述:该礼品为所在地特产,请老师尝一尝。该礼品为精心准备,送给老师表达感激之情最合适不过。老师并不太在乎礼物的贵重程度,只要是自己学生的。
发布时间:2024-11-11 12:01
最好是家族式的~~用一个前缀名如果是一个人~~那~金山毒霸~~瑞星杀毒~~擎天柱~铁皮~魔神坛斗士~花心花心花心什么的~或者克林顿的套套~~比较有诗意的~~无奈的便便~~可爱的鼻屎~~~帮我抠屁眼~春天里的死牛~~个人觉得~~“我要奔放”这。
发布时间:2024-11-11 12:01
lol双劫大战是一场2014年世界总决赛的半决赛。这场比赛是韩国SKT和中国OMG之间的对决。OMG的mid选手Cool以双劫击败了SKT的mid选手Faker,这是LOL历史上非常经典的一刻。OMG最终赢得了比赛,进入了决赛。这场比赛也标。
发布时间:2024-11-11 12:01
大结局是京浩终于解开了案件的谜团。蕾吉得知丈夫曾与四名凶徒共同参与非法勾当,并独吞赃款逃之夭夭,才遭遇杀身之祸并累及自己。猫捉老鼠式的周旋无休无止,而彼得的身份也越来越扑朔迷离。。